CAR fans handed over more than £2,400 to Wiltshire Air Ambulance during a James Bond-themed gala night.

And Devizes and District Motor Club's 70th Anniversary dinner on February 4, to celebrate the history of the club, raised another £375 for the charity.

“The night was a James bond themed night with a casino” said vice chairman Amy Fletcher, Vice chairman.

“And we have had really lovely feedback from all that came along, including the representatives from Wiltshire air ambulance. Who were there to receive the latest donation of £2,400, which was raised running events over the last couple of years by the members”.

The club has been recognised by Motorsport UK, as an inclusive and supportive motor club within the Wiltshire county and surrounding areas.

It actively works to promote safe motorsport within the community and also support its designated charity, the Wiltshire Air Ambulance as well as providing training and development opportunities for all their members.

Members work with and support other clubs, and events within the UK, including supplying named officials and marshals.
